Like I said in my last review of this film, it does a great job at developing Peter Quill and getting the next part of his character arc. It also helps us with Gamora and Nebula's relationship, digging deeper to their life as children and growing up with Thanos as their father. Finally, Rocket Raccoon even has development here, from being a a-hole to realizing he's with people who love him.
This film also has one of the best endings to a MCU film but then gets overshadowed with 5 post credit scenes played for comedy.
